1. y = sin? (In x). Find dy

Mathematics
1 answer:
galina1969 [7]4 years ago
8 0

Answer:

dy/dx=  cos(ln(x))/x

Step-by-step explanation:

y=sin(ln(x)) given

We have to use chain rule to differentiate!

Let u=ln(x) then du/dx=1/x

So we have

if y=sin(ln(x)) then y=sin(u) and dy/dx=dy/du * du/dx=cos(u) *1/x

where again u=ln(x) so

dy/dx=cos(ln(x)) *1/x

dy/dx=cos(ln(x))/x

The town of Hayward (CA) has about 50,000 registered voters. A political research firm takes a simple random sample of 500 of th
timama [110]

Answer: (0.076, 0.140)

Step-by-step explanation:

Confidence interval for population proportion (p) is given by :-

\hat{p}\pm z_{\alpha/2}\sqrt{\dfrac{\hat{p}(1-\hat{p})}{n}}

, where \hat{p} = sample proportion.

n= sample size.

\alpha = significance level .

z_{\alpha/2} = critical z-value (Two tailed)

As per given , we have

sample size : n= 500

The number of Independents.:  x= 54

Sample proportion of Independents\hat{p}=\dfrac{x}{n}=\dfrac{54}{500}=0.108

Significance level 98% confidence level : \alpha=1-0.98=0.02

By using z-table , Critical value : z_{\alpha/2}=z_{0.01}=2.33

The 98% confidence interval for the true percentage of Independents among Haywards 50,000 registered voters will be :-

0.108\pm (2.33)\sqrt{\dfrac{0.108(1-0.108)}{500}}\\\\=0.108\pm2.33\times0.013880634\\\\=0.108\pm0.03234187722\\\\\approx0.108\pm0.032=(0.108-0.032,\ 0.108+0.032)=(0.076,\ 0.140)

Hence, the 98% confidence interval for the true percentage of Independents among Haywards 50,000 registered voters.= (0.076, 0.140)

Monica bought a sweater for $48.00. A week later the sweater went on sale for 25% off the original price. If Monica needed to pa
IRINA_888 [86]

Answer:

A  $12.84

Step-by-step explanation:

Sweater was originally $48.00 before tax.  $48.00 x 7% tax rate (.07) = $3.36 in tax

So the sweater originally would've cost $48.00 + $3.36 = $51.36

The sale price was 25% off the $48.00.  $48.00 x 25% (.25) = $12.00

Then you subtract the $12.00 from the $48.00 to get the new price of $36.00

Now that's before tax, so $36.00 x 7% tax rate (.07) = $2.52 in tax

So the sweater would cost on sale $36.00 + $2.52 = $38.52

To figure out how much she would've saved you subtract the sale price & tax from the original price & tax $51.36 - $38.52 = $12.84
